Conclusion: Why do you think population registration act or issue is interesting or important to know about today?
Vinil7 [7]
The Population Registration Act determined people's race classification, which in turn determined the implementation of many other racially based laws. One of the apartheid laws passed in the 1950s was the Group Areas Act, which determined where people of different racial groups could live.

Explain how Shay’s Rebellion led to the Constitutional Convention
Pani-rosa [81]

Answer:

Although plans for a Constitutional Convention were already under way, the uprising in Massachusetts led to further calls for a stronger national government and influenced the ensuing debate in Philadelphia that led to the drafting of the U.S. Constitution in the summer of 1787

What is an annotated bib
Dmitriy789 [7]
Is a list of citations to books, articles, and documents. Each citation is followed by a brief (usually about 150 words) descriptive and evaluative paragraph, the annotation. The purpose of the annotation is to inform the reader of the relevance, accuracy, and quality of the sources cited.
